Signs You May Need Water Heater Service

  • Not enough hot water for normal household use
  • Hot water runs out faster than it used to
  • Water heater is leaking
  • Rust-colored or discolored hot water
  • Unusual popping, rumbling, or banging noises
  • Water takes longer than normal to heat
  • Inconsistent water temperature
  • Visible corrosion on the tank or connections
  • Higher utility bills without a clear explanation
  • No hot water at all

Frequently Asked Questions

Should I repair or replace my water heater?

It depends on the age of the unit, the nature of the problem, and the overall condition of the system. We evaluate the equipment and explain whether repair or replacement is likely to provide the better long-term value.

How long does a water heater typically last?

Lifespan varies by equipment type, maintenance history, water quality, and usage. A professional inspection can help determine the condition of the system.

Do you work on tankless water heaters?

Yes. We service both conventional tank-style water heaters and tankless water heating systems.

Why is my hot water running out so quickly?

Possible causes include sediment buildup, failing components, undersized equipment, or other performance issues. A diagnostic evaluation can identify the cause.

Can maintenance help extend the life of a water heater?

Regular maintenance can help identify developing issues, improve performance, and support longer equipment life.

What should I do if my water heater is leaking?

Water heater leaks should be evaluated promptly. Turn off the water supply if appropriate and schedule professional service to determine the source of the leak.
